Differences
Despite their similarities, language and math also have distinct characteristics that set them apart. Language is a dynamic and constantly evolving system that is influenced by culture, history, and social norms. It allows for creativity and expression through the use of words, metaphors, and storytelling. In contrast, math is a more rigid and structured system that is based on logical principles and rules. It is used to quantify and measure the world around us, providing a precise and objective way of understanding reality.
Another key difference between language and math is the way in which they are learned and acquired. Language is typically acquired through exposure and immersion in a linguistic environment, where individuals learn to speak and understand a language through interaction with others. In contrast, math is often taught in a formal educational setting, where students learn mathematical concepts and techniques through instruction and practice. This difference in learning methods can influence the way in which individuals perceive and engage with language and math.
